What will you be doing as a Production Operative?
Roles vary depending on sector, below is a list of general duties across the entire organisation
- Operating a crushing line to refine product for mixing
- Operating press machinery to manufacture product
- Loading and unloading several fire kilns
- Weighing out correct measurements for production
- Operating grinding/drilling machinery to refine product to required specification
- Laying product in viewing area for clients to conduct on-site acceptance tests
- Mixing ingredients and pouring into large moulds and hand moulds
- Storing mix so that it may set for firing
- Operating an FLT as and when required (should you have a licence or recent experience)
